Transaction 5106c56d4dc2f5a70ba08aaedcf0af032c71c388ecfa669c392f9440655159a2
1 Input
2 Outputs
- 5106c56d4dc2f5a70ba08aaedcf0af032c71c388ecfa669c392f9440655159a2:0
- 5106c56d4dc2f5a70ba08aaedcf0af032c71c388ecfa669c392f9440655159a2:1
value 469697
address 381zaWgwr8DgcJsut3gfAkwe6qyamshVPT
value 32272366
address 14PDGUES7sSfPHEbHdvzqLZmtjddSqjmnN